Sign In — Free (10 views/day)KNIGHTS TRAVEL BASKETBALL, founded in 2020, is a small nonprofit in the Recreation & Sports sector that reported $245K in total revenue in fiscal year 2024. The organization ran a surplus of $53K, a strong 22% operating margin.
TO PROVIDE INSTRUCTIONAL, DEVELOPMENTAL AND RECREATIONAL BASKETBALL AMATEUR ATHLETIC ACTIVITIES TO YOUTH INDIVIDUALS IN THE GENERAL AGE RANGE OF 7-14 YEARS OLD, OR GRADES 3-8.
